It should be noted that with ion chromatography interfering ions may mask the <br /> presence of bromide and effectively raise the detection limit of bromide. Known <br /> interfering ions are nitrate and chloride. To date all analyses have shown nitrate and <br /> chloride levels to be too low to cause interference. Colorometric detection is an <br /> alternative laboratory technique for measuring concentrations of bromide, but has a <br /> detection limit of approximately 0.5 ppm. <br /> sunny\wp\traci\2251\Workplan.693 16 <br /> Hal simon HYDRO-SEARCH <br />
